35 Who shall separate us from the love of Christ? Shall tribulation, or distress, or persecution, or famine, or nakedness, or peril, or sword? 36 As it is written:

(A)“For Your sake we are killed all day long;
We are accounted as sheep for the slaughter.”

37 (B)Yet in all these things we are more than conquerors through Him who loved us. 38 For I am persuaded that neither death nor life, nor angels nor (C)principalities nor powers, nor things present nor things to come, 39 nor height nor depth, nor any other created thing, shall be able to separate us from the love of God which is in Christ Jesus our Lord.

19 (A)He shall deliver you in six troubles,
Yes, in seven (B)no evil shall touch you.
20 (C)In famine He shall redeem you from death,
And in war from the [a]power of the sword.
21 (D)You shall be hidden from the scourge of the tongue,
And you shall not be afraid of destruction when it comes.
22 You shall laugh at destruction and famine,
And (E)you shall not be afraid of the (F)beasts of the earth.
23 (G)For you shall have a covenant with the stones of the field,
And the beasts of the field shall be at peace with you.
24 You shall know that your tent is in peace;
You shall visit your dwelling and find nothing amiss.
25 You shall also know that (H)your descendants shall be many,
And your offspring (I)like the grass of the earth.
26 (J)You shall come to the grave at a full age,
As a sheaf of grain ripens in its season.
27 Behold, this we have (K)searched out;
It is true.
Hear it, and know for yourself.”
